""A Dictionary of Proper Names and Notable Matters in the Works of Dante"" is a comprehensive reference book authored by Paget Toynbee. The book is a useful tool for readers of Dante's works who are seeking to understand the historical and cultural context of the poet's writing. The dictionary provides detailed explanations of the proper names, places, and events mentioned in Dante's works, as well as explanations of the allegorical and symbolic meanings behind them. The dictionary is organized in alphabetical order, making it easy to find specific terms and concepts.
